Nirupama was born in New Delhi, India in 1968. Her father being an Army officer enabled her to travel and get educated in various states in the country. Inspired by her cousin who was a great deal older than her, a textile designer by profession, Nirupama knew at a young age that she wanted to be an artist like her cousin and create beautiful patterns just like she did.

After High school, Nirupama graduated with a diploma from the Polytechnic for Women, New Delhi to become a textile designer. Her first job was of an inhouse designer at “Vichitra Saris”. She married a merchant Navy officer, which enabled her to sail and see the world. During her travels she had a brief stay in Australia where she shared her knowledge with budding textile artists on Dying technology at the Taffe college and the education Centre for Adults. The Next stop in her life was South Africa, where she worked as a freelancing artist she created designs for fabrics that catered to the needs of an upcoming fashion house. She also created posters for a company called Portnet, painted wall murals in Schools and created life size displays for a shopping mall.

Landing on the shores of Dubai in 1997, she renewed her love for teaching and has been wedded to this profession ever since. Where she specialised in drawing and painting. She has been teaching the IBDP and IGCSE program as a VA teacher for over 18 years. She is also an IBDP visual arts examiner.

Nirupama also a practicing artist and has exhibited her works at the world art Dubai, Jumeria hotels and the New York art expo to name a few.

Her thesis for her MFA is based on expressionist self-portraiture where she is commenting on life, her attitude and her learning’s through her experiences. This thought process is based on Bakhtin’s theory on identity.
